    Weave is an innovative tool that leverages machine learning to accurately assess engineering output, truly comprehending the nuances of this vital area. Engineering leaders frequently evaluate output, whether transparently or discreetly, but often depend on inadequate metrics such as lines of code, the number of pull requests, or story points, which only have weak correlations to actual effort, hovering around 0.3 and 0.35 respectively. These metrics fall short as effective indicators of productivity. To address this issue, we have crafted a specialized model that thoroughly examines code and its effects, achieving a significantly higher correlation of 0.94. Our solution introduces a standardized metric for measuring engineering output that avoids promoting superficial achievements.     Vereda AI is a specialized platform designed for performance management specifically tailored to engineering teams. It enables both managers and VPs to gain insights into team dynamics, obstacles, and overall performance through integrated Slack-native standups, intelligent AI-driven analytics, and ongoing performance monitoring. The platform offers free asynchronous standups that capture daily updates via Slack threads, direct messages, or its web application, allowing team members to participate without needing to create accounts or log in. The AI effectively analyzes responses to detect obstacles, shifts in sentiment, and work trends, all at no cost for unlimited team members. The AI assistant, known as VERA, continuously tracks various signals within the team, such as recurring obstacles, unachieved goals, declining morale, and changes in productivity, producing daily risk assessments for each engineer and highlighting those who require additional support. Before each one-on-one meeting, Vereda compiles relevant discussion points from standup contributions, goal advancements, tasks to be completed, and your personal notes, ensuring thorough preparation. During performance reviews, users benefit from a comprehensive record of evidence collected over several months, which helps mitigate the impact of recency bias and allows for competency gap assessments aligned with your professional development framework.
